Ahead of shopping, listed here’s a listing of the twelve best pet shops in Dubai for top-high quality vital pet supplies.It thinks in good quality and gives objects for pets sourced from only the best and most trustworthy models.Scheduling a getaway to Dubai? We’ve sniffed out thirteen amazing pet-helpful accommodations where you and your furry